Aston and Fincher Sutton Coldfield International: Zakaria into Final, Megahed Beats Walid

2 December 2023

Mohamad Zakaria booked his spot in a third successive final, beating England’s Jonah Bryant 3-0 in the Aston and Fincher Sutton Coldfield International semi-finals. 

16-year-old Zakaria, winner of The Northern Joe Cup last week, ran out a 3-0 winner over the young English star, though the 67-minute match time perhaps tells a more accurate tale of how well-matched these players were. 

After taking game one 11-5, the Egyptian was forced into taking an injury break at the start of game two following a front-court collision, but came back out to clinch a tight second, 11-8. 

He then claimed game three 11-6, always having some degree of control over proceedings, booking his spot in the final with his notably few errors ultimately proving the difference. 

His opponent will be England’s Stuart Macgregor, who came from a game behind to beat Joel Arscott and reach his first 6k final. 

The New Zealander edged game one on a tie break, but having levelled in the second, Macgregor took control as Arscott tired in games three and four, dropping just five more points on his way to victory. 

The women’s final will be contested by No.3 seed Alison Thomson and unseeded Egyptian Nour Megahed. 

Thomson knocked out No.2 seed Asia Harris 3-1 in their semi-final encounter, after Megahad had come out on top of an all-Egyptian battle with Menna Walid. 

Walid, the No.4 seed, took the opening game, but Megahed grew into the match in game two as the contact between the players increased. 

The referee warned both players about the routes they were taking to the ball, but it was Megahed who responded the better, winning game two 14-12 before taking three and four 11-9, 11-6 to reach her second ever PSA Tour final. 

Results: Men’s Semi-Finals 

[3] Mohamad Zakaria (EGY) bt [5] Jonah Bryant (ENG) 3-0: 11-5, 11-8, 11-6 (67m) 
[4] Stuart Macgregor (ENG) bt Joel Arscott (NZL) 3-1: 12-14, 11-7, 11-3, 11-2 (50m) 

Results: Women’s Sem-Finals 

Nour Megahed (EGY) bt [4] Menna Walid (EGY) 3-1: 8-11, 14-12, 11-9, 11-6 (41m) 
[3] Alison Thomson (SCO) bt [2] Asia Harris (ENG) 3-1: 11-13, 11-8, 11-9, 11-7 (47m)
